Home
last modified time | relevance | path

Searched refs:usb_config_descriptor (Results 1 – 25 of 35) sorted by relevance

12

/third_party/FreeBSD/sys/dev/usb/
Dusbdi_util.h46 struct usb_descriptor *usb_desc_foreach(struct usb_config_descriptor *cd,
49 struct usb_config_descriptor *cd,
52 struct usb_config_descriptor *cd,
55 struct usb_config_descriptor *cd,
57 uint8_t usbd_get_no_descriptors(struct usb_config_descriptor *cd,
59 uint8_t usbd_get_no_alts(struct usb_config_descriptor *cd,
Dusb_parse.c44 usb_desc_foreach(struct usb_config_descriptor *cd, in usb_desc_foreach()
96 usb_idesc_foreach(struct usb_config_descriptor *cd, in usb_idesc_foreach()
169 usb_edesc_foreach(struct usb_config_descriptor *cd, in usb_edesc_foreach()
204 usb_ed_comp_foreach(struct usb_config_descriptor *cd, in usb_ed_comp_foreach()
234 usbd_get_no_descriptors(struct usb_config_descriptor *cd, uint8_t type) in usbd_get_no_descriptors()
258 usbd_get_no_alts(struct usb_config_descriptor *cd, in usbd_get_no_alts()
Dusb_request.h44 struct usb_config_descriptor **ppcd, uint16_t wValue);
46 struct usb_config_descriptor *d, uint8_t conf_index);
48 struct mtx *mtx, struct usb_config_descriptor **ppcd,
Dusb_device.h33 struct usb_config_descriptor;
136 struct usb_config_descriptor *cd;
214 struct usb_config_descriptor *cdesc; /* full config descr */
Dusbhid.h202 struct usb_config_descriptor;
262 struct usb_config_descriptor *cd,
Dusb_request.c1187 struct usb_config_descriptor **ppcd, uint16_t wValue) in usbd_req_get_descriptor_ptr()
1219 *ppcd = __DECONST(struct usb_config_descriptor *, ptr); in usbd_req_get_descriptor_ptr()
1233 struct usb_config_descriptor *d, uint8_t conf_index) in usbd_req_get_config_desc()
1303 struct usb_config_descriptor **ppcd, uint8_t index) in usbd_req_get_config_desc_full()
1305 struct usb_config_descriptor cd; in usbd_req_get_config_desc_full()
1306 struct usb_config_descriptor *cdesc; in usbd_req_get_config_desc_full()
Dusb.h379 struct usb_config_descriptor { struct
394 typedef struct usb_config_descriptor usb_config_descriptor_t; argument
Dusb_ioctl.h278 #define USB_GET_CONFIG_DESC _IOR ('U', 106, struct usb_config_descriptor)
Dusb_device.c486 struct usb_config_descriptor *cdp; in usbd_set_config_index()
1927 struct usb_config_descriptor *cd; in usb_cdev_create()
2146 struct usb_config_descriptor *cd; in usbd_find_descriptor()
2351 struct usb_config_descriptor *
2583 const struct usb_config_descriptor *cdp; in usb_peer_can_wakeup()
Dusb_generic.c613 struct usb_config_descriptor *cdesc = NULL; in ugen_get_cdesc()
2111 struct usb_config_descriptor *cdesc; in ugen_ioctl_post()
2121 struct usb_config_descriptor *ctemp; in ugen_ioctl_post()
2213 error = copyout((const void *)ctemp, u.cdesc, sizeof(struct usb_config_descriptor)); in ugen_ioctl_post()
Dusbdi.h500 struct usb_config_descriptor *usbd_get_config_descriptor(
/third_party/NuttX/drivers/usbdev/gadget/
Df_ether.h52 struct usb_config_descriptor confd;
92 struct usb_config_descriptor *rndis_config;
Dcomposite_desc.c177 struct usb_config_descriptor *config_desc; in composite_mkcfgdesc()
207 config_desc = (struct usb_config_descriptor *)buf; in composite_mkcfgdesc()
Df_dfu.h142 extern struct usb_config_descriptor g_dfu_config_desc;
Df_acm_desc.c181 static const struct usb_config_descriptor g_cdcacm_hs_config_desc =
Dcomposite.c261 struct usb_config_descriptor *config_des; in modify_config_descriptor_byspeed()
323 config_des = (struct usb_config_descriptor *)req->buf; in modify_config_descriptor_byspeed()
Df_uac.c202 static struct usb_config_descriptor g_fuac_config_desc =
204 .bLength = sizeof(struct usb_config_descriptor),
Df_hid.c134 static struct usb_config_descriptor g_fhid_config_desc =
136 .bLength = sizeof(struct usb_config_descriptor),
Df_mass_storage.c178 struct usb_config_descriptor confd;
194 .bLength = sizeof(struct usb_config_descriptor),
/third_party/NuttX/drivers/usbdev/gadget/fconfig/include/
Dusbd_config.h102 struct usb_config_descriptor cfg_desc;
136 struct usb_config_descriptor *cfg_desc;
/third_party/NuttX/drivers/usbdev/gadget/fconfig/src/
Df_config.c299 struct usb_config_descriptor *config_desc; in fconfig_mkcfgdesc()
356 config_desc = (struct usb_config_descriptor *)buf; in fconfig_mkcfgdesc()
Dusbd_config.c273 struct usb_config_descriptor *cfg_desc) in fconfig_alloc_gadget_cfg()
296 struct usb_config_descriptor *cfg_desc = NULL; in fconfig_add_gadget_cfg()
332 cfg_desc = (struct usb_config_descriptor *)usbm_malloc(&gi->obj, sizeof(*cfg_desc)); in fconfig_add_gadget_cfg()
/third_party/FreeBSD/sys/dev/usb/controller/
Dxhci.h440 struct usb_config_descriptor confd;
Dehci.h308 struct usb_config_descriptor confd;
/third_party/FreeBSD/sys/compat/linuxkpi/common/src/
Dlinux_usb.c877 struct usb_config_descriptor *cd = usbd_get_config_descriptor(udev); in usb_linux_create_usb_device()
999 struct usb_config_descriptor *cd = usbd_get_config_descriptor(udev); in usb_create_usb_device()

12